Facilities Ticket — Perrin Tower, Room B2-14 (spare hardware store)

Request: The latch on the spare-hardware storage room is catching intermittently, requiring two or three attempts before the reader accepts a badge. Inventory inside includes replacement docks, monitors, and cabling for the fourth-floor refit, so reliable access matters this week. Please inspect the strike plate and reader alignment. Until repaired, staff should use the manual keypad entry beside the frame. For reference, the current door-pass code is below.

turnstile pass: bdg-YEOZLM-79341408

## Authentication

The Slimcask pipeline strips unused layers from our base images and republishes them to the internal Corvane registry. As a contractor, you won't need personal registry credentials for day-to-day work; the slimming jobs run under a shared build identity. However, to pull slimmed images locally for verification, your Docker client must authenticate against Corvane. Config lives in `~/.slimcask/auth`, and the setup script handles most of it. One value must be supplied manually: the registry service accepts the key below.

gateway credential: vxb3-p91

**Ticket: Vault locked after pool exhaustion — Ledgerpine DB**

The connection pooler on the Ledgerpine cluster exhausted its slots during last night's batch run, and the credentials vault auto-locked after repeated failed handshakes. Future maintainers: raise the pool ceiling before reruns, and drain idle connections first. To unlock the vault and restore pooled access, enter the recovery passphrase recorded below.

recovery phrase for tafop-fawep: zorwyn-ulaox